How the Aluma Cut Design Keeps Your Workflow Smooth

The Aluma Cut pattern is specially engineered to fight chip loading—a common hassle when working with soft metals like aluminum. Imagine a kitchen strainer that lets water flow freely while catching bits; Aluma Cut’s cutting edges are shaped to clear chips away quickly, preventing gumming and sticking. This keeps your burr slicing cleanly rather than clogging up, so your tool runs cooler and lasts longer. It’s like giving your burr a built-in self-cleaning system, letting you focus on the project instead of constant tool maintenance.

Installation and Maintenance Guide

Setting It Up

  • Make sure your rotary tool or die grinder is powered off before installation.
  • Securely insert the 1/4" shank of the burr into your tool collet or chuck.
  • Tighten the collet firmly to prevent wobbling during use.
  • Double-check the burr’s alignment to avoid uneven cuts.
  • Wear safety glasses and gloves before operation for protection.

Keeping It Going

  • Clean the burr regularly with a wire brush to clear away residual chips.
  • Store the burr in a dry place to avoid corrosion or damage.
  • Inspect for dull edges and replace if cutting efficiency drops.
  • Avoid applying excessive pressure to extend tool life and maintain clean cuts.
  • Use appropriate speeds for non-ferrous materials to prevent overheating.

Buying Guide: Choosing the Right Aluma-Cut Burrs

  • Need help choosing the right shape? Ball shapes like the SD-109 excel in rounding edges and concave surfaces.
  • Not sure about cut type? Aluma Cut burrs are ideal for non-ferrous metals, avoiding chip buildup common in softer metals.
  • Wondering on size matters? Larger head diameters remove stock quicker but require more precise control.
  • Still picking shank length? Extended shanks allow access to deeper or hard-to-reach spots.
  • Considering material compatibility? Match burrs specifically designed for your metal type—non-ferrous for aluminum avoids common wear issues.
  • Looking for durability? Carbide construction is key for long-lasting burrs that stand up to tough jobs.

Frequently Asked Questions

  • Q: Can I use the SD-109 Aluma Cut burr on steel?

    No, it’s specifically designed for non-ferrous metals like aluminum and should not be used on ferrous materials.

  • Q: What rotary tool shank size fits this burr?

    The shank diameter is 1/4 inch, compatible with most standard rotary tools and die grinders.

  • Q: Is there an option for longer shank lengths?

    Yes, a 6-inch extended length shank option is available for deeper or hard-to-reach areas.

  • Q: How do I prevent chip loading when using this burr?

    The Aluma Cut design inherently reduces chip buildup, but using proper speed and light pressure also helps.

  • Q: What materials is this burr compatible with?

    It works best on aluminum, brass, copper, plastics, and other non-ferrous or non-metallic materials.

  • Q: How long does the carbide ball head last under heavy use?

    Carbide heads are very durable, but longevity depends on application and proper use with correct speeds.

  • Q: Can I use this burr for woodworking?

    Yes, it can be used on non-metallic materials like some wood and composites, though it's primarily made for metal.

  • Q: Is the burr balanced for high-speed operation?

    Yes, it is precision manufactured to ensure smooth operation at recommended tool speeds.

  • Q: How do I know when it’s time to Replace or Resharpen the burr?

    Replace or Resharpen it when you notice decreased cutting efficiency or visible wear on the cutting edges.
